How Does Wegovy Work?

Wegovy is the brand name for semaglutide 2.4 mg, a medicine developed by Novo Nordisk that was originally used at lower doses to treat type 2 diabetes under the brand name Ozempic. At the higher dose used in Wegovy, semaglutide has been specifically developed and licensed for weight management in adults with obesity or overweight with at least one weight-related health condition.

Wegovy works by mimicking a naturally occurring hormone called GLP-1 (glucagon-like peptide-1), which is released by the gut after eating. By activating GLP-1 receptors in the brain and digestive system, Wegovy sends signals that reduce hunger, increase feelings of fullness, and slow the rate at which the stomach empties. The result is a consistent and meaningful reduction in calorie intake that — when combined with lifestyle changes — leads to significant, sustained weight loss.

In the landmark STEP 1 clinical trial, participants using semaglutide 2.4 mg alongside lifestyle intervention lost an average of approximately 15% of their body weight over 68 weeks — a result that established Wegovy as one of the most effective non-surgical weight loss treatments available.

Who Is Eligible for Wegovy?

Wegovy is not suitable for everyone, and eligibility must be confirmed through a thorough medical assessment. In line with NICE guidance, you may be eligible for Wegovy if:

  • Your BMI is 35 or above, or
  • Your BMI is 30 or above alongside at least one weight-related health condition such as high blood pressure, type 2 diabetes, or obstructive sleep apnoea — eligibility thresholds are determined by your individual circumstances and the service through which you access treatment, and your pharmacist will confirm the exact criteria that apply to you during your consultation
  • You have not achieved adequate weight loss through diet and lifestyle changes alone
  • You are committed to making and maintaining long-term lifestyle changes alongside your treatment

Wegovy is not suitable if you are pregnant or breastfeeding, have a personal or family history of medullary thyroid carcinoma or Multiple Endocrine Neoplasia syndrome type 2, have a history of pancreatitis, or are taking certain other medications that may interact. Your prescriber will carry out a full review of your medical history and current medications before any prescription is issued.

What Does Wegovy Treatment Involve?

Starting Wegovy is the beginning of a structured, supported programme rather than a standalone prescription. Here is what you can expect from treatment:

Dose Escalation

Wegovy treatment begins at a low starting dose of 0.25 mg per week, which is gradually increased every four weeks over approximately five months until the full maintenance dose of 2.4 mg per week is reached. This gradual escalation is designed to allow your body to adjust to the medication and to minimise the risk of side effects, particularly nausea in the early weeks.

How to Use the Injection Pen

Wegovy is administered using a simple, pre-filled auto-injector pen, which you inject subcutaneously — usually into the abdomen, thigh, or upper arm — once a week on the same day each week. The process is straightforward and most patients become comfortable with it very quickly. Your pharmacist will provide a full demonstration and answer any questions you have about technique and storage before you leave your first appointment.

Managing Side Effects

The most commonly reported side effects with Wegovy are gastrointestinal in nature — including nausea, vomiting, diarrhoea, and constipation — and are most likely to occur during the dose escalation phase. These effects are usually mild to moderate and tend to improve as your body adjusts to the medication. Eating smaller, lower-fat meals and staying well hydrated can help, and your pharmacist is always available to advise if symptoms persist or become concerning.

Ongoing Monitoring and Support

Safe and effective use of Wegovy requires regular clinical oversight. Your healthcare provider will schedule reviews to monitor your progress, assess any side effects, and make adjustments to your treatment plan where necessary. Is Wegovy the same as Ozempic?

Wegovy and Ozempic both contain semaglutide, but they are different products licensed for different purposes — Ozempic is licensed at lower doses for the treatment of type 2 diabetes, while Wegovy is licensed at a higher dose of 2.4 mg specifically for weight management. It is important not to substitute one for the other, and you should only use the product that has been prescribed for you following a proper medical assessment.

How quickly will I lose weight on Wegovy?

Most patients begin to notice a reduction in appetite within the first few weeks of treatment, with early weight loss typically visible within the first month when combined with dietary changes. More significant results — generally around 5% or more of body weight — are usually seen within the first three to six months, with the greatest weight loss occurring once the full maintenance dose has been reached.

Is Wegovy available on the NHS?

Wegovy has been approved by NICE and is available through some NHS specialist weight management services, though access varies by area and availability continues to develop across Wales and England. Can I buy Wegovy online safely?

Wegovy is a prescription-only medicine and purchasing it from unregulated online sources carries serious risks, including receiving counterfeit or incorrectly stored products and missing out on the clinical oversight that is essential for safe treatment. Always obtain Wegovy through a registered pharmacy or prescriber who carries out a proper medical assessment — if you are unsure whether an online provider is legitimate, check that they are registered with the General Pharmaceutical Council (GPhC).

What happens if I stop taking Wegovy?

Research shows that stopping Wegovy without maintaining the lifestyle changes made during treatment typically leads to gradual weight regain over time, as the appetite-suppressing effects of the medication are no longer present. This is why the treatment period is best used as an opportunity to build lasting habits around diet and physical activity, so that the benefits continue well beyond the prescription itself.
